2020-06-03
好程序員前端 Web前端教程 VUE教程
記得之前為大家分享過HTML5大前端的HTML、CSS、JavaScript教程,今天圓圓要為大家帶來的是,好程序員2020版的HTML5大前端系列教程—VUE。
本套好程序員VUE教程共有:120集視頻+源碼+筆記!教程時長300分鐘左右。干貨滿滿!非常值得學習!
在介紹好程序員VUE教程之前,我們先來了解一下:什么是VUE?
一、什么是VUE?
Vue.js是一套構建用戶界面的漸進式框架。與其他重量級框架不同的是,Vue 采用自底向上增量開發的設計。Vue 的核心庫只關注視圖層,并且非常容易學習,非常容易與其它庫或已有項目整合。另一方面,Vue 完全有能力驅動采用單文件組件和Vue生態系統支持的庫開發的復雜單頁應用。
Vue.js 的目標是通過盡可能簡單的 API 實現響應的數據綁定和組合的視圖組件。
Vue.js 自身不是一個全能框架——它只聚焦于視圖層。因此它非常容易學習,非常容易與其它庫或已有項目整合。另一方面,在與相關工具和支持庫一起使用時 ,Vue.js 也能完美地驅動復雜的單頁應用。
二、VUE都有哪些優點
接下來,我們再來說說,VUE有哪些優點:
1.易用
已經會了 HTML、CSS、JavaScript?即刻閱讀指南開始構建應用!
2.靈活
不斷繁榮的生態系統,可以在一個庫和一套完整框架之間自如伸縮。
3.高效
20kB min+gzip 運行大小、超快虛擬 DOM (虛擬dom的渲染速度要比我們真實的dom渲染速度快)、最省心的優化。
虛擬的DOM的核心思想是:對復雜的文檔DOM結構,提供一種方便的工具,進行最小化的DOM操作。這句話,也許過于抽象,卻基本概況了虛擬DOM的設計思想。
(1) 提供一種方便的工具,使得開發效率得到保證
(2) 保證最小化的DOM操作,使得執行效率得到保證
不少前端開發都對VUE做出了很高的評價,有的程序員說VUE簡單卻不失優雅,小巧而不乏大匠,有的程序員表示:使用vue會讓人感到身心愉悅!
既然VUE這么好,那么應該如何入門學習呢?
三、好程序員VUE全套教程(2020版)
1.課程介紹:
本套教程共分為3大部分(共120集),分別是:VUE基礎、VUE進階與項目、VUE服務端渲染。通過本套教程,你可以從0到1學習VUE。本套教程中包括:反向代理、重定向、列表渲染、列表過渡、slot應用、swiper組件封裝、history模式等知識點。同時教程中還配備全套VUE項目,讓你迅速成為一個優秀的Vue.js開發人員。
2.適用人群:
學習本課程需要具備的基礎:需要有網頁開發基礎,熟悉HTML/CSS/JavaScript等前端開發技術,初步掌握JSON,閉包,AJAX…等JavaScript技術,在進階階段的課程中會使用ES6的一些語法,因此事先掌握一些ES6的知識也是有必要的。
3.好程序員VUE教程—學習路線:
第1章 Vue基礎
001-vue介紹
002-vue插值
003-vue指令-(v-if和v-show)
004-vue-class綁定
005-vue-style綁定
006-vue-條件渲染
007-vue-列表渲染
008-vue-列表key值設置
009-vue-列表數組檢測
010-vue-列表過濾應用-1
011-vue-列表過濾應用-2
012-vue-事件處理器
013-vue-事件修飾符
014-vue-按鍵修飾符
015-vue-表單控件綁定-1
016-vue-表單控件綁定-2
017-vue-購物車-1
018-vue-購物車-2
019-vue-購物車-3
020-vue-購物車-4
021-vue-表單修飾符
022-vue-fetch
023-vue-axios
024-vue-計算屬性
025-vue-計算屬性模糊查詢
026-vue-虛擬dom_diff
027-vue-定義組件-1
028-vue-定義組件-2
029-vue-組件與實例區別
030-vue-父傳子
031-vue-屬性驗證
032-vue-子傳父
033-vue-子傳父案例
034-vue-ref通信
035-vue-非父子通信-事件總線-1
036-vue-非父子通信-事件總線-2
037-vue-動態組件
038-vue-slot
039-vue-slot應用
040-vue-具名slot
041-vue-單個元素過渡
042-vue-多個元素過渡
043-vue-多個組件過渡
044-vue-列表過渡
045-vue-生命周期
046-vue-過濾器
047-vue-swiper
048-vue-swiper組件封裝
049-vue-指令用法
050-vue-指令輪播
051-vue-單文件組件介紹以及腳手架安裝
052-vue-腳手架創建項目
053-vue-單文件組件
054-vue-多個單文件組件_socped-1
055-vue-多個單文件組件_socped-2
056-vue-eslint_打包
057-vue-反向代理配置
第2章 Vue進階與項目
058-vue-一級路由配置
059-vue-路由聲明式導航
060-vue-二級路由以及重定向-1
061-vue-二級路由以及重定向-2
062-vue-動態路由
063-vue-命名路由
064-vue-history模式
065-vue-路由守衛
066-vue-項目數據請求
067-vue-項目iconfont
068-vue-項目nowplaying
069-vue-項目輪播-1
070-vue-項目輪播-2
071-vue-項目吸頂效果-1
072-vue-項目吸頂效果-2
073-vue-詳情頁面-1
074-vue-詳情頁面-2
075-vue-詳情頁面-輪播組件-1
076-vue-詳情頁面-輪播組件-2
077-vue-影院頁面-better-scroll-1
078-vue-影院頁面-better-scroll-2
079-vue-項目-事件總線實例
080-vue-vuex控制tabbar-1
081-vue-vuex控制tabbar-2
082-vue-vue_devtools
083-vue-vuex異步處理-1
084-vue-vuex異步處理-2
085-vue-vuex-mapState-1
086-vue-vuex-mapState-2
087-vue-vuex-getters
088-vue-vuex-mutation常量風格
089-vue-vuex-設計原則
090-vue-elementUI-1
091-vue-elementUI-2
092-vue-mintUI-indictor
093-vue-mintUI-infinitescroll-1
094-vue-mintUI-infinitescroll-2
095-vue-mintUI-infinitescroll-3
096-vue-mintUI-messagebox
097-vue-mintUI-swipe
098-vue-mintUI-indexList-1
099-vue-mintUI-indexList-2
100-vue-mintUI-indexList-3
101-vue-mintUI-indexList-4
102-vue-mintUI-indexList-5
103-vue-手勢事件
第3章 Vue服務端渲染
104-vue-ssr-1
105-vue-ssr-2
106-vue-nuxt-項目創建
107-vue-nuxt-一級路由
108-vue-nuxt-聲明式導航
109-vue-nuxt-嵌套路由
110-vue-nuxt-重定向
111-vue-nuxt-動態路由
112-vue-nuxt-視圖
113-vue-nuxt-asyncData-1
114-vue-nuxt-asyncData-2
115-vue-nuxt-asyncData-3
116-vue-nuxt-反向代理-1
117-vue-nuxt-反向代理-2
118-vue-nuxt-反向代理-3
119-vue-nuxt-elementUI-1
120-vue-nuxt-elementUI-2
四、好程序員VUE全套教程免費領取方式
掃碼關注微信公眾號:好程序員,回復“VUE”,即可免費獲得《好程序員2020年VUE全套教程》,想要的小伙伴抓緊時間!
掃碼回復“VUE”
開班時間:2021-04-12(深圳)
開班盛況開班時間:2021-05-17(北京)
開班盛況開班時間:2021-03-22(杭州)
開班盛況開班時間:2021-04-26(北京)
開班盛況開班時間:2021-05-10(北京)
開班盛況開班時間:2021-02-22(北京)
開班盛況開班時間:2021-07-12(北京)
預約報名開班時間:2020-09-21(上海)
開班盛況開班時間:2021-07-12(北京)
預約報名開班時間:2019-07-22(北京)
開班盛況Copyright 2011-2023 北京千鋒互聯科技有限公司 .All Right 京ICP備12003911號-5 京公網安備 11010802035720號